Guild Wars 2 Devs Discuss World vs World Battles

Posted Thu, Aug 02, 2012 by Martuk

One of the biggest selling point features for Guild Wars 2 is its World vs World vs World combat. The idea behind the feature is that three teams, each representing their server, will enter a battlefield to fight a war that could last up to two weeks with hundreds of players involved. But when it comes to a winner, to quote Highlander, “There can be only one.”

This week Guild Wars 2 game designers Matt Witter and Mike Ferguson have posted a new video explaining how it all works, and what players can earn for their server by smiting their enemies and taking important locations. Give it a look below.
